Created by Unknown User (benjambj), last modified on 16.09.2016
Er preallokering nødvendig i funksjonen under?
diff.m
function retur = diff_2(x)
retur = x(2:end) - x(1:end-1);
end
Videoforklaring (4:42)
Svar
Nei, koden er vektorisert og produserer hele resultatlisten på en gang. Preallokering er bare nødvendig hvis vi produserer ett og ett element av gangen i en selvskrevet løkke.